ESGR Enstar Group LTD

Price (delayed)

$212.59

Market cap

$4.69B

P/E Ratio

4.2

Dividend/share

N/A

EPS

$50.57

Enterprise value

$4.94B

Sector: Financial Services
Industry: Insurance - Diversified

Highlights

The price to earnings (P/E) is 88% less than the last 4 quarters average of 33.8 and 80% less than the 5-year quarterly average of 20.8
The EPS has soared by 84% YoY and by 84% from the previous quarter
The company's debt rose by 20% YoY but it fell by 6% QoQ

Key stats

What are the main financial stats of ESGR
Market
Shares outstanding
22.07M
Market cap
$4.69B
Enterprise value
$4.94B
Valuations
Price to earnings (P/E)
4.2
Price to book (P/B)
0.81
Price to sales (P/S)
2.02
EV/EBIT
4.17
EV/EBITDA
3.99
EV/Sales
2.18
Earnings
Revenue
$2.27B
EBIT
$1.19B
EBITDA
$1.24B
Free cash flow
$3.23B
Per share
EPS
$50.57
Free cash flow per share
$149.56
Book value per share
$262.84
Revenue per share
$105.26
TBVPS
$1,006
Balance sheet
Total assets
$21.77B
Total liabilities
$15.56B
Debt
$1.45B
Equity
$5.82B
Working capital
N/A
Liquidity
Debt to equity
0.25
Current ratio
N/A
Quick ratio
N/A
Net debt/EBITDA
0.2
Margins
EBITDA margin
54.5%
Gross margin
77%
Net margin
49.6%
Operating margin
43.8%
Efficiency
Return on assets
5.3%
Return on equity
21.7%
Return on invested capital
5.7%
Return on capital employed
N/A
Return on sales
52.2%
Dividend
Dividend yield
N/A
DPS
N/A
Payout ratio
N/A

ESGR stock price

How has the Enstar Group stock price performed over time
Intraday
-1.2%
1 week
-0.34%
1 month
3.14%
1 year
15.48%
YTD
3.76%
QTD
3.76%

Financial performance

How have Enstar Group's revenue and profit performed over time
Revenue
$2.27B
Gross profit
$1.75B
Operating income
$995.75M
Net income
$1.13B
Gross margin
77%
Net margin
49.6%
ESGR's net income has surged by 79% year-on-year and by 79% since the previous quarter
ESGR's operating income has soared by 76% YoY and by 71% from the previous quarter
The company's net margin has surged by 60% YoY and by 49% QoQ
Enstar Group's operating margin has soared by 58% YoY and by 42% from the previous quarter

Growth

What is Enstar Group's growth rate over time

Valuation

What is Enstar Group stock price valuation
P/E
4.2
P/B
0.81
P/S
2.02
EV/EBIT
4.17
EV/EBITDA
3.99
EV/Sales
2.18
The price to earnings (P/E) is 88% less than the last 4 quarters average of 33.8 and 80% less than the 5-year quarterly average of 20.8
The EPS has soared by 84% YoY and by 84% from the previous quarter
The P/B is 26% less than the 5-year quarterly average of 1.1 but 16% more than the last 4 quarters average of 0.7
The company's equity rose by 26% YoY and by 12% QoQ
The P/S is 37% below the 5-year quarterly average of 3.2
The revenue has grown by 20% from the previous quarter and by 12% YoY

Efficiency

How efficient is Enstar Group business performance
ESGR's ROA has soared by 77% since the previous quarter and by 61% year-on-year
The ROE has soared by 74% QoQ and by 58% YoY
The return on invested capital has surged by 63% since the previous quarter and by 46% year-on-year
The ROS has soared by 54% YoY and by 43% from the previous quarter

Dividends

What is ESGR's dividend
DPS
N/A
Dividend yield
N/A
Payout ratio
N/A

There are no recent dividends present for ESGR.

Financial health

How did Enstar Group financials performed over time
Enstar Group's total assets is 40% higher than its total liabilities
Enstar Group's total assets has increased by 20% YoY and by 2.2% QoQ
The company's debt is 75% lower than its equity
The company's equity rose by 26% YoY and by 12% QoQ
The company's debt rose by 20% YoY but it fell by 6% QoQ

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.